coordination, and healthcare operations. The Certified Nursing
Assistant (CNA) provides direct patient care under the supervision
and direction of an RN, utilizing the care plan. The CNA assists a
Registered Nurse (RN) in providing comprehensive nursing care by
performing specified duties and functions under the direct
supervision of the RN. Providence caregivers are not simply valued

for Employers and the California Fair Chance Act. About the Team
Providence has been serving the Pacific Northwest since 1856 when
Mother Joseph of the Sacred Heart and four other Sisters of
Providence arrived in Vancouver, Washington Territory. As the
largest healthcare system and largest private employer in Oregon,
Providence is located in areas ranging from the Columbia Gorge to
the wine country to sunny southern Oregon to charming coastal
communities to the urban setting of Portland. Our award-winning and
comprehensive medical centers are known for outstanding programs in
cancer, cardiology, neurosciences, orthopedics, women's services,
emergency and trauma care, pediatrics and neonatal intensive care.
Our not-for-profit network also provides a full spectrum of care
with leading-edge diagnostics and treatment, outpatient health
centers, physician groups and clinics, numerous outreach programs,
and hospice and home care. Providence is proud to be an Equal
